Benedict Arnold
Benedict Arnold was a traitor, because he had given the British the plans to the American fort at West Point, New York, in exchange for money and a high rank in the British army.

Benedict Arnold is considered by many to be the biggest traitor in American history. He was an American general during the Revolutionary War who betrayed his country.
